    Scooby puppy Fermin  200 8 2012At the beginning of the week Fermin Perez of Scooby went out to buy a new cement mixer; on his way back he picked up yet another abandoned galgo. And then a couple of days later, this small galgo puppy was found in a pinewood, abandoned! Cobie, of Scooby, says ‘I would like to talk in that wood to the person who left her all alone there, without water or food!! She is only skin and bones, dehydrated and malnourished, some 7 weeks old. Now she is ok after an infusion, she does not yet want to eat but the volunteers are going to buy and cook chicken, we hope she will eat it!

    Fermin Perez 12 2010 170 This is the story behind the 130 galgos arriving at Scooby Medina during the course of December. Cobie and Vera explain.

    In Andalucia in southern Spain, the Foundation Benjamin Mehnert association is very actively busy with saving galgos which are, in the eyes of their owners “worthless for hunting” and will, no matter what, get rid of them one way or another. Thousands are brought every year to the perreras, the killing stations, also called the waiting room for death, where their life is not worth one penny and so they are treated like that.

  • Scooby Holland hold a ScoobyDay!

    Last weekend, Scooby Holland held their annual ScoobyDay and here’s the link to view the pictures.

    It says that the day was a great succes, the weather was fine (with only a couple of showers) and there were lots of dogs. Furthermore there were shops with all kinds of things to buy for the dogs, for the benefit of Scooby and other Galgo organisations.
    There was a joint walk in Soestduinen, a wonderful area where sighthounds can run free and Fermín Perez was present for a chat and if you wanted he would pose for a picture. There were also other volunteers from Scooby present for everybody to meet and talk to. So it was a wonderful happening.
